S05516 Text:



 
                STATE OF NEW YORK
        ________________________________________________________________________
 
                                          5516
 
                               2009-2010 Regular Sessions
 
                    IN SENATE
 
                                      May 13, 2009
                                       ___________
 
        Introduced  by  Sen.  STACHOWSKI  -- read twice and ordered printed, and
          when printed to be committed to the Committee  on  Investigations  and
          Government Operations
 
        AN  ACT  to  amend  part L of chapter 60 of the laws of 2004 relating to
          exempting parts used exclusively  to  maintain,  repair,  overhaul  or

          rebuild  aircraft  or services associated therewith from the sales and
          compensating use tax, in relation to the effectiveness thereof
 
          The People of the State of New York, represented in Senate and  Assem-
        bly, do enact as follows:
 
     1    Section  1.  Section  2  of  part L of chapter 60 of the laws of 2004,
     2  amending the tax law relating to exempting  parts  used  exclusively  to
     3  maintain,  repair,  overhaul  or rebuild aircraft or services associated
     4  therewith from the sales and compensating use tax is amended to read  as
     5  follows:
     6    §  2.  This act shall take effect December 1, 2004, and shall apply to
     7  sales made, services rendered and uses occurring on or after  that  date
     8  in  accordance  with  the applicable transitional provisions of sections
     9  1106 and 1217 of the tax law[, and shall expire and be  deemed  repealed

    10  December  1,  2009;  the  commissioner  of taxation and finance shall be
    11  immediately authorized to adopt and amend any rules or  regulations  and
    12  issue  any  procedure, forms or instructions necessary to implement this
    13  act on its effective date; furthermore, the commissioner of taxation and
    14  finance, in conjunction with the commissioner of  transportation,  shall
    15  review  and  analyze all statistical data available for such purposes of
    16  determining the economic and revenue impact of the  sales  and  use  tax
    17  exemptions  provided  in this act; such report shall include, but not be
    18  limited to, any increases in aviation related employment, airplane main-
    19  tenance, and increases in hangaring in New York state; such report shall

    20  be transmitted to the governor, senate majority leader  and  speaker  of
    21  the assembly].
    22    § 2. This act shall take effect immediately.
 
         EXPLANATION--Matter in italics (underscored) is new; matter in brackets
                              [ ] is old law to be omitted.
